Darth Vader's iconic lightsaber will be sold at auction - Upcoming Auction of Notorious Lightsaber Belonging to Darth Vader
In a thrilling turn of events for Star Wars fans, the iconic lightsaber wielded by Darth Vader in the films "The Empire Strikes Back" and "Return of the Jedi" is set to be auctioned off. The auction, hosted by Prop Store Auction, will take place in September in Los Angeles.
This lightsaber has been part of a private collection for decades before making its way to the auction block. The exact details about the current owner are not disclosed, adding to the mystery surrounding this coveted prop.
The lightsaber, a key element in the Star Wars saga created by George Lucas, is expected to fetch a hefty sum. The starting bid for the auction is set at $1,000,000 (approximately €863,000). While the final selling price could vary, it's anticipated to be between $1 million and $3 million USD.
